Story summary
- Brendan Banfield was convicted of murdering his wife, Christine, and Joseph Ryan on February 2, 2026, after a nearly nine-hour jury deliberation in Fairfax County.
- Prosecutors detailed Banfield's scheme to lure Ryan to their home via a fetish website to frame him for Christine's murder.
- Banfield faces a life sentence, with sentencing scheduled for May 8, while Juliana Peres Magalhães, his au pair lover, pleaded guilty to manslaughter and testified against him.
- The trial featured conflicting narratives, as Banfield claimed he acted in self-defense.
